The following individuals serve on the Advisory Council of the Shady Rest Institute on Positive Aging.
Adam Perry, MD is a geriatrician focused on scaling modern models of care for older adults with complex care needs. He is founder of Healthspan Partners, which is selected to administer the Medicare GUIDE Dementia program. He is Medical Director with the acute home-based care provider DispatchHealth. He is a Board Member for the Florida Geriatric Society and Faculty with the Milken Alliance to Improve Dementia Care and the Center of Excellence for Telehealth and Aging. Previously he was a Fellow with the John A. Hartford Foundation Health and Aging Policy Program and Faculty with the Geriatric Emergency Department Collaborative.
